Wyłączanie urządzeń wyjściowych dźwięku (np. Głośników wewnętrznych) w systemie OS X

17

Ponieważ mój Cinema Display jest podłączony zarówno przez mDP, jak i USB, mogę (głupio) obaj wybrać „LED Cinema Display” lub „Display Audio”.

Poza tym nigdy nie używam głośników wewnętrznych, ponieważ brzmią wyjątkowo cienko.

Moje urządzenia audio

Jak usunąć / usunąć / wyłączyć niechciane urządzenia audio? To musi być jakoś możliwe!

ja ”
źródło
Nie mam pod ręką komputera Mac (w pracy), ale kiedy otworzysz Preferencje dźwięku, pomyślałem, że istnieje możliwość usunięcia z niego elementów.
Nivas
@Nivas: Nie! Niestety nie. Jedyne, co możesz zrobić, to wybrać, który powinien być aktywny. Nie możesz nawet zmienić ich kolejności. > _ <Nie bardzo Apple-y, powiedziałbym.
ja

Odpowiedzi:

4

kextunload to formalny interfejs do rozładowywania kextów w Darwin OS i Mac OS X.

Zwolnij sterownik audio systemu:

sudo kextunload /System/Library/Extensions/AppleHDA.kext

Załaduj ponownie:

sudo kextload /System/Library/Extensions/AppleHDA.kext

Jeśli nie „AppleHDA.kext”, inne rozszerzenie jądra w / System / Library / Extensions / może być tym, czego szukasz.

James
źródło
2

Nie znam żadnego sposobu wyłączenia głośników wewnętrznych. Możesz jednak przyjrzeć się rozwiązaniu, takim jak ControlPlane , które może automatycznie ustawić domyślne wyjście audio (i wiele innych ustawień systemowych) w oparciu o wybrane przez ciebie czynniki środowiskowe, np. Podłączenie określonego wyświetlacza lub obecność określonego punktu dostępu Wi-Fi .

calum_b
źródło
0

Jednym z częściowych rozwiązań jest użycie narzędzia konfiguracyjnego Audio / MIDI do skonfigurowania „urządzenia z wieloma wyjściami”, które obejmuje tylko urządzenia audio, których chcesz użyć, i ustawienie tego jako systemowego urządzenia audio. Jednak stosowanie tej metody ma tę główną wadę, że nie pozwala na łatwe regulowanie głośności na urządzeniach bazowych, nawet jeśli skonfigurowano tylko jedno urządzenie.

Innym problemem jest to, że jeśli którekolwiek z urządzeń zostanie tymczasowo odłączone lub zajmie trochę czasu, aby pojawić się podczas uruchamiania systemu itp., Będziesz musiał dodać urządzenie z powrotem do urządzenia z wieloma wyjściami.

Niestety, system macOS nie wydaje się mieć żadnych wbudowanych możliwości całkowitego wyłączenia interfejsu audio lub ustawienia priorytetu urządzenia, co jest wyjątkowo denerwujące.

puszysty
źródło